Abstract
Non-isothermal and isothermal oxidation studies of quaternary and quinary Zr-based metallic glasses have been carried out in static air and their relative oxidation behavior has been studied. Effect of different structures developed during controlled heat treatment and the effect of alloying elements on the oxidation behavior of the alloys have been discussed. The oxidation kinetics follow parabolic rate law in these glasses.
